It still baffles us why people don’t look outside of the United States for ski or snowboard trips. Not only is it cheaper than most resorts across the board but you also get the cultural experience to go along with it. Looking at the lift tickets alone is enough reason to go to Europe or Japan for your annual ski or snowboard trips. The price comparison in the above graphic is for an adult day lift ticket at Stubai Glacier in Austria and Park City Resort in Utah. We actually priced out for our family of 3 and the price difference is even more staggering. Especially because kids under 10 ride for free at Stubai; where as at Park City kids 5-12 years old cost $187 a day. With the above mentioned about us pricing out for our family of 3, this is why our lodging cost was for a 2 bedroom hotel. We had a 2 bedroom hotel room in Stubai with half board - meaning breakfast and 5 course dinner was included. I couldn’t find a 2 bedroom hotel in Park City that also included the same meal options so that would be an additional cost. My comparison price of lodging in Park City was for the Grand Summit which was an equal room to our lodging in Austria (4 stars) with 2 bedrooms. That said, not only is it cheaper to go to Austria for lodging but you can also score 2 meals a day along with your stay at most hotels in the Tyrol Valley. Lastly, we priced our flights out of NYC as it gave a fairly equal distance of travel both directions. You can find cheaper costs to both destinations depending on the time of year you search but our search for comparison was over Thanksgiving weekend which is when we travelled to Austria. If we priced out of our small hometown, there was a bigger difference in price in favor of Park City but we also live close enough to Utah that we would just drive down if we were going to vacation there.
